Job Description

Position Title:
Sr Accountant Work Location:
Englewood, CO Assignment Duration:
6
Months Position Summary:
The Senior Accountant will play a vital role in supporting the finance team's mission to ensure accurate and timely financial reporting to facilitate the decision-making of key internal and external stakeholders.
Background & Context:
This role supports The Organization's finance team in a professional office environment.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Conduct month-end close processes, including journal entries, balance sheet account reconciliations, and financial statement analysis.
  • Support the quarterly reviews and year-end audit with the independent auditors.
  • Perform research and analytical review on significant transactions.
  • Has a strong ability and interest to assess problem situations to identify causes, gather and process relevant information, generate possible solutions, and make recommendations and/or resolve the problem.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ather necessary financial information and provide guidance on accounting-related matters.
  • Ad-hoc accounting related projects.
Qualification & Experience:
  • Bachelor's degree in accounting or finance; master's in accounting/CPA preferred
  • Exceptional analytical and problem-solving abilities
  • Strong attention to detail, accuracy and organizational skills
  • Positive and helpful attitude, along with commitment to process improvements
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Minimum 5-7 years' experience in accounting roles
  • Proficiency in large accounting software (SAP or similar ERP experience) and advanced MS Excel skills.
